Archie2009 wrote: Sun Aug 07, 2022 3:57 pm
I had this double album in 1970's. This track in the memory of Duke Ellington is solemn. According to wikipedia there are three guitarists playing. I can hear only one, I wonder who that is?

"He Loved Him Madly"
Recorded Columbia Studio E, New York City June 19 or 20, 1974

Miles Davis — electric trumpet with wah-wah, organ
Dave Liebman — alto flute
Pete Cosey — electric guitar
Reggie Lucas — electric guitar
Dominique Gaumont — electric guitar
Michael Henderson — bass guitar
Al Foster — drums
James Mtume — percussion

Aemilius wrote: Fri Aug 19, 2022 11:06 am
Archie2009 wrote: Sun Aug 07, 2022 3:57 pm
I had this double album in 1970's. This track in the memory of Duke Ellington is solemn. According to wikipedia there are three guitarists playing. I can hear only one, I wonder who that is?

"He Loved Him Madly"
Recorded Columbia Studio E, New York City June 19 or 20, 1974

Miles Davis — electric trumpet with wah-wah, organ
Dave Liebman — alto flute
Pete Cosey — electric guitar
Reggie Lucas — electric guitar
Dominique Gaumont — electric guitar
Michael Henderson — bass guitar
Al Foster — drums
James Mtume — percussion
http://www.plosin.com/milesahead/Sessions.aspx?s=740619
http://www.plosin.com/milesahead/Sessions.aspx?s=740620

Peter Losin is your reliable source of info on all things Miles. According to Losin "Cosey does not play on this tune, and Gaumont is the only guitarist audible until the splice at 10:52." See link 1.
